Cornelius, Peter (pā`tər kôrnā`lē
s), 1824–74, German composer and poet; follower of Liszt and Wagner. He wrote music criticism, songs, and poetry but is best known for his operas Der Barbier von Bagdad (1858) and Der Cid (1865).Want to thank TFD for its existence?
